Should I fly into OAK, SFO, or SJC?+
OAK is fastest for travelers based in the East Bay — Oakland, Berkeley, Emeryville, Alameda, Walnut Creek, San Leandro, Hayward, and the Tri-Valley (Dublin, Pleasanton, San Ramon) — with typical drive times under 30 minutes and no bridge crossing. It's also a strong alternative to SFO for Southwest, low-cost carriers, and short-haul West Coast routes. For the Peninsula and Silicon Valley, SFO or SJC usually wins on both distance and route selection.

Where does my chauffeur meet me at OAK?+
OAK has two terminals — Terminal 1 (most domestic carriers, international) and Terminal 2 (Southwest). We meet curbside at the assigned door on the arrivals level; your chauffeur texts the exact door number as you deplane. On request we offer complimentary meet-and-greet inside baggage claim with a name sign, ideal for VIP arrivals, international visitors, or unaccompanied minors. Private aviation travelers land at KaiserAir OAK, Business Jet Center OAK, or Signature Flight Support OAK and are met planeside on the ramp.
